AI Summary
HB1931 Summary
-
Changes regional economic development partnership requirement from "willing to form" to "have formed" partnerships, making partnership formation mandatory rather than voluntary.
-
Modifies board of directors composition to allow each municipality or county member to appoint multiple members (changed from "one member" to "members"), with public officials permitted to serve during their terms in office.
-
Allows existing entities to maintain their own rules regarding board membership, terms, and duties if approved by the Arkansas Economic Development Commission.
-
Restricts state regional funding to Arkansas counties only when a partnership includes territory in another state.
-
Updates application requirements to include three-year business strategic plans aligned with the Governor's Strategic Plan for Economic Development and requires evidence of at least 1.5 full-time equivalent staff positions dedicated to the partnership.
